# Service Accounts: String Extraction

The `extract-i18n` script pulls translatable strings from all Bramblewick repos and pushes them to the Glossa service. It runs under the `i18n-extractor` service account. Do not run it under your personal account; Glossa rate-limits individual users aggressively. The account has write access to the staging catalog only. Set the token in your shell before invoking the script. The current staging token is below.

API key for kahap-kafog: zpat15_6qzxZ7YR8aDwjmp

## Tuning for plugin authors

Quillforge renders each document through a bounded pipeline, and plugins inherit those bounds. If your extension walks the AST deeply or emits large inline assets, you may hit the nesting or output caps before your own logic completes. Please test against the defaults rather than assuming hosts will raise them. The shipped limits are as follows.

constants for yaduf-fahag:
BUDGETS = {
    "kelix": 528,
    "briwyn": 734,
}

Subject: TilePilot prefetcher — release 4.2 notes

Team, this release changes how the TilePilot prefetcher schedules map-tile fetches: we now batch by zoom level rather than viewport order, which cut cold-start latency roughly in half on the Verano staging cluster. Future maintainers should note the eviction heuristic lives in prefetch_policy.rs, not the cache layer. The exact build this was verified against is below.

session token of yahap-fafop = htk9_f6aa94135

- [ ] Off-site run, Melford stop: sealed exam papers for Ridgeborne College. Collect from the Harwick office strongroom at 07:00; seals must be intact and logged before loading. Driver carries the manifest, nothing loose in the cab. No detours between pick-up and drop-off. The confidential hand-over instruction for delivery is set out directly below.

dispatch memo: the sorius tamius courier leaves the praeth ledger at gate 4873 under passcode 928014

## Service Accounts — Spokewise Rebalancer

The Spokewise rebalancing tool, which redistributes bikes across Calloway Transit docks overnight, runs under the `svc-rebalance` account. Support staff should never use personal logins when reproducing rebalancing runs, as audit trails must distinguish human from automated actions. The account authenticates to the internal Dockflow API with a long-lived key, rotated quarterly by the platform team. For reference, the current key is recorded below.

app token of kagap-tafog = vxb7-1L6kA2y